What Are Adjustable Dial Dumbbells and How Do They Work?

Adjustable dial dumbbells are a type of weight training equipment that allows users to easily change the weight of the dumbbell. They typically consist of a single set of weights with an adjustable dial mechanism that enables the user to select the desired weight. This design eliminates the need for multiple sets of dumbbells, making them space-efficient and convenient for home workouts.


Here’s how they work:

StepDescription
1The user selects the desired weight by turning a dial on the dumbbell.
2The internal mechanism adjusts the weight plates accordingly, locking in the selected weight.
3The user can lift the dumbbells as they would with traditional weights, benefiting from a customizable workout.

Adjustable dial dumbbells are popular for their versatility and ease of use, making them ideal for strength training at home.

How Do Adjustable Dial Dumbbells Compare to Fixed-Weight Dumbbells?

Adjustable dial dumbbells and fixed-weight dumbbells differ in several key aspects. The following table outlines their features, benefits, and drawbacks:

FeatureAdjustable Dial DumbbellsFixed-Weight Dumbbells
Weight RangeVariable, typically adjustable from 5 to 50 lbs or moreFixed, specific weights (e.g., 5 lbs, 10 lbs, etc.)
Space EfficiencyCompact, replaces multiple dumbbellsRequires more space for multiple sets
CostGenerally higher initial investmentLower initial cost for individual weights
ConvenienceEasy to switch weights without changing equipmentRequires physical swapping of dumbbells
DurabilityPotentially less durable due to moving partsTypically very durable
Weight Adjustment TimeQuick adjustment, usually secondsN/A
VersatilityCan perform a wider variety of exercises with different weightsLimited to the weight of the dumbbell
